Nyala weather in July

In July, Nyala has daytime highs averaging 32 °C, nights around 22 °C, with 18 wet days. Figures are 1991–2020 climate normals.

QuestionsJuly in Nyala, answered

How warm is Nyala in July?

Daily highs average 32 °C and nights fall to about 22 °C, a spread of 9.1 °C between afternoon and dawn. That makes July the 8th warmest month of the year here.

Does it rain much in Nyala in July?

July averages 96 mm of rain, spread over about 18 of the 31 days — 57 % of the month. Cloud cover averages 63 % of the sky.

How long are the days in July?

Nyala averages 13 hours between sunrise and sunset in July. Day length is computed from latitude and date, so it is exact rather than modelled — but it says nothing about how much of that time is sunny.
